Your Apartment in the heart of Naples.
Comfortable to accommodate 2 up to 4 people.
Elegant home between classic and modern, perfect for those who choose to visit Naples
The location is strategic, a few steps from the main urban and suburban lines, will allow you to reach the most beautiful places in Naples and easily Pompeii, Herculaneum, Sorrento.
Close to the historical center you will fully experience the liveliness of shopping and the monumental charm of the Neapolitan architecture.
The apartment is on the second floor with elevator.
The house has two large bedrooms, the Golden one has a very comfortable double bed, the other, the Country room has a comfortable queen-size bed, the rooms are independent and both air-conditioned, very large, very airy thanks to very high ceilings, furnished with a piano, antique furniture and antique furniture, a large antique desk to work on the pc, very comfortable armchairs, chairs and cabinets. For a couple of guests who wish to sleep in separate rooms, there is an extra charge of € 20 to be paid once at check-in.
A living area separates the entrance from the bedrooms. In the living area, two comfortable sofas, a television, and a dining table are at guests' disposal.
The kitchen is air conditioned and equipped with a 4-burner stove, electric oven and fridge with freezer. Also in the kitchen there are various tools: electric grill, electric juicer, immersion beater, coffee pot with capsules, microwave, kettle for teas, cutlery, glasses, plates, pots.

From the kitchen there is access to a small laundry with washing machine. Ironing board and iron are available to guests.
The bathroom is equipped with a shower and a hairdryer.

Federico and Vittoria will be there to welcome you, welcoming you and guaranteeing their availability for any suggestions or information about the city.
The house is located on Corso Garibaldi that connects the sea with the central station. Behind the residence there is a local market, useful for buying seasonal fruit and vegetables and fresh fish. On the course there are bars, restaurants and supermarkets.
The house is 5 minutes from the central station of Piazza Garibaldi and the subway lines 1 and 2 that connect the historic center, the Vomero, the promenade, the National Archaeological Museum.
In front of the house there is the terminal station of the circumvesuviana to easily reach Pompeii, Herculaneum, Sorrento. Also within walking distance from the house there is a bus stop that connects you with the maritime station to reach the islands of Capri, Ischia and Procida.

    If Naples is your HQ for seeing tutti scavi: Pompei, Ercolano, Baia etc by public transit (to avoid the terrors of driving in Naples) this apartment across from the station is perfet The hosts are delightful; you can speak Italian with Frederico and Vittoria speaks English too so there's always someone with whom you can communicate. They have good suggestions like getting your cappuccino and sfogliatelle from Granato downstairs. They can also explain how to get to various locations in the region. They apartment itself isn't fancy, but it also isn't one of those VRBOs that looks like it was decorated by a rental company. Instead, every day you discover some new quirky antique item. For example, not is there a vintage Olivetti typewriter, there's actually a vintage Olivetti adding machine as well! But in the kitchen, it's all very functional, so don't worry that the stove is an antique. (I did once have to figure out an antique stove in a VRBO!) The fridge works, the stove works, the washing machine works, and there are at least 3 sizes of volcano coffee makers. The bathroom is fine and the shower works. The bed is comfy but could use a couple more pillows. The neighborhood is gritty. If you are a city person, used to SF and NY it won't freak you out. Da Donato around the corner is both a lovely trattoria for a special meal and a place to pick up a delicious pizza. Try Naples' famous pizza fritta at La Masardona a few blocks away.
